Food Distribution Program on Indian Reservations (FDPIR)

Aurora, IL

Food Distribution Program on Indian Reservations (FDPIR)

United States Department of Agriculture Food and Nutrition Service - Midwest Regional Office

The Food Distribution Program on Indian Reservations (FDPIR) in Aurora, IL, is committed to providing essential food assistance to low-income households, particularly elderly individuals and Native American families residing on Indian reservations and nearby designated areas. By distributing USDA foods and offering valuable nutrition education, FDPIR aims to address food insecurity and promote healthier lifestyles within these communities. To access our services, applicants must meet specific monthly income criteria. For guidance and support, we encourage individuals to reach out to their Indian Tribal Organization or State Distributing Agency.

Financial Assistance for Families Working in the Restaurant Industry

Aurora, IL

Financial Assistance for Families Working in the Restaurant Industry

Children of Restaurant Employees (CORE)

Located in Aurora, Illinois, CORE is dedicated to providing essential financial assistance to families working in the restaurant industry who are facing hardships due to illness or medical emergencies. Our mission is to ease the burden on food and beverage service employees by offering support for a range of expenses, including rent or mortgage, utilities, medical bills, therapy costs, and childcare needs. We understand the urgent challenges that come with financial instability, and we are here to help you navigate through these difficult times. Each grant can provide up to $7,500 in support, enabling families to focus on recovery and stability. Our program recognizes the importance of community, offering a lifeline to those who have dedicated their lives to serving others, ensuring that no family faces these hardships alone.

Illinois Women, Infants, and Children (WIC)

Aurora, IL

Illinois Women, Infants, and Children (WIC)

Illinois Department of Human Services

Illinois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) in Aurora, IL, is dedicated to enhancing the health and nutrition of low-income pregnant, postpartum, and breastfeeding women, along with infants and children up to five years of age. Our mission is to empower families by providing essential nutrition education, access to supplemental foods, and comprehensive breastfeeding support. Additionally, we connect families with necessary health care resources to ensure their well-being. For more information on our vital food assistance services and how to access them, families are encouraged to reach out to their local WIC clinics.
